Review workflow

How the Vacora review works

What Vacora checks

Vacora checks seller-provided Amazon Listing text, CSV/Excel rows, and eligible paid image text for configured wording risk signals.

What Full Review includes

Full Review includes full findings, Safe Rewrite, Recheck, and Report/PDF delivery for the reviewed Listing.

How Safe Rewrite works

Safe Rewrite creates more conservative English Listing copy, preserves submitted seller facts, and avoids adding new product claims.

What Recheck does

Recheck runs the rewritten Listing through the same deterministic audit boundary so unresolved signals remain visible before delivery.

OCR Image Text Review

OCR Image Text Review is available only to active Pro and Business subscriptions with Complete Review quota available, for up to five product or package images. Free and Single Report do not include it. The extracted text is editable before it is included in the review.

OCR reviews visible words only. Vacora does not perform visual compliance review or judge the image itself.

What the report includes

Risk map

Detected wording signals, severity, source posture, and repeated occurrence coverage.

Rewrite comparison

Original Listing wording beside the Safe Rewrite output generated from submitted facts.

Recheck status

The rewritten Listing is checked again before Report/PDF delivery.

Payment, subscription, and entitlement restoration

Single Report unlocks one Full Review for the generated report. Pro and Business add recurring monthly Risk Check and Full Review quotas.

If a terminal technical failure prevents paid delivery, the service can regenerate the report or restore the consumed report entitlement.

Privacy and data handling

Use seller-provided Listing content only. Vacora avoids placing sensitive Listing text in URLs, analytics events, or public support copy.

  • Do not submit Seller Central private data, order IDs, case IDs, account-health private fields, product URLs, ASINs, SKUs, seller or store names, signed URLs, provider secrets, prompts, or raw AI responses.
  • Report access remains owner-scoped.
  • Support requests should use report ID and payment reference instead of raw Listing content when possible.

FAQ

Is Vacora affiliated with Amazon?

No. Vacora is not affiliated with Amazon and does not represent Amazon policy enforcement or marketplace decisions.

Does Vacora guarantee approval?

No. Vacora helps reduce wording risk, but it does not guarantee Amazon approval, control Amazon decisions, or provide legal advice.

What information is outside the service?

Account history, packaging, certificates, lab reports, supplier records, and information you do not submit are outside this Listing-content workflow.

What happens if delivery fails?

The service retries eligible generation steps. If a paid report cannot be delivered because of a terminal technical failure, the consumed report entitlement can be restored.
